extends RefCounted
class_name StateMachine
const MIN_PRIORITY = -2147483648
signal state_changed(f_id: StringName, t_id: StringName)
var states: Dictionary[StringName, State] = {}
var transitions: Array[StateTransition] = []
var current_state: State
var _pending_id: StringName = &""
var _pending_priority = MIN_PRIORITY
func setup(state_list: Array[State], transition_list: Array[StateTransition], initial_id: StringName) -> void:
states.clear()
for s in state_list:
if s != null:
states[s.id] = s
transitions = transition_list
current_state = states.get(initial_id)
if current_state == null and not states.is_empty():
current_state = states.values()[0]
push_warning("State machine initial state '%s' not found, falling back to '%s'" % [initial_id, current_state.id])
func process(data: Object, delta: float) -> void:
if current_state == null:
return
current_state.process(data, delta)
_evaluate_transitions(data)
# Escape hatch for an immediate transition
func request_transition(to_id: StringName, priority: int = 999) -> void:
if priority >= _pending_priority:
_pending_id = to_id
_pending_priority = priority
func _evaluate_transitions(data: Object) -> void:
var best_id: StringName = &""
var best_priority: int = MIN_PRIORITY
# Is there a next state pending that isn't our current state?
if _pending_id != &"" and _pending_id != current_state.id and states.has(_pending_id):
best_id = _pending_id
best_priority = _pending_priority
for t in transitions:
# Skip the current state
if not t.matches_current(current_state.id) or t.to == current_state.id:
continue
if not states.has(t.to):
push_warning("StateMachine: transition targets unknown state '%s'" % t.to)
continue
if t.priority < best_priority:
continue
if t.is_satisfied(data):
best_id = t.to
best_priority = t.priority
_pending_id = &""
_pending_priority = MIN_PRIORITY
if best_id != &"" and best_id != current_state.id:
var from_id = current_state.id
current_state.exit(data)
current_state = states[best_id]
current_state.enter(data)
state_changed.emit(from_id, current_state.id)
